Graduate Certificate in Advanced SwiftUI
-- ViewingNowThe Graduate Certificate in Advanced SwiftUI is a comprehensive course designed to empower learners with the latest app development skills using SwiftUI, a powerful framework by Apple. This program emphasizes advanced techniques, modern design, and cutting-edge practices, addressing the growing industry demand for proficient SwiftUI developers.
6.056+
Students enrolled
GBP £ 140
GBP £ 202
Save 44% with our special offer
AboutThisCourse
HundredPercentOnline
LearnFromAnywhere
ShareableCertificate
AddToLinkedIn
TwoMonthsToComplete
AtTwoThreeHoursAWeek
StartAnytime
NoWaitingPeriod
CourseDetails
โข Unit 1: Introduction to SwiftUI โ Fundamentals of SwiftUI, Swift programming language basics, SwiftUI architecture, and declarative syntax.
โข Unit 2: SwiftUI Views โ Exploring various SwiftUI views, custom views, view composition, and SwiftUI modifiers.
โข Unit 3: Advanced SwiftUI Views&enspan; โ Working with lists, navigation, forms, and advanced data input in SwiftUI.
โข Unit 4: State Management in SwiftUI โ Managing state, environment, and property wrappers in SwiftUI.
โข Unit 5: Animation and Effects โ Creating animations, transitions, and gestures in SwiftUI.
โข Unit 6: Networking and Data Storage โ Integrating network services, JSON parsing, and data storage in SwiftUI.
โข Unit 7: SwiftUI Lifecycle and Dependency Injection โ Exploring SwiftUI app lifecycle, UIApplicationDelegate, and dependency injection patterns.
โข Unit 8: Unit Testing SwiftUI Applications โ Implementing unit tests for SwiftUI views and logic.
โข Unit 9: Accessibility and Localization โ Building accessible and localized applications in SwiftUI.
โข Unit 10: Advanced Navigation and Multithreading โ Advanced navigation patterns, working with multiple threads, and avoiding common pitfalls in SwiftUI.
CareerPath
EntryRequirements
- BasicUnderstandingSubject
- ProficiencyEnglish
- ComputerInternetAccess
- BasicComputerSkills
- DedicationCompleteCourse
NoPriorQualifications
CourseStatus
CourseProvidesPractical
- NotAccreditedRecognized
- NotRegulatedAuthorized
- ComplementaryFormalQualifications
ReceiveCertificateCompletion
WhyPeopleChooseUs
LoadingReviews
FrequentlyAskedQuestions
CourseFee
- ThreeFourHoursPerWeek
- EarlyCertificateDelivery
- OpenEnrollmentStartAnytime
- TwoThreeHoursPerWeek
- RegularCertificateDelivery
- OpenEnrollmentStartAnytime
- FullCourseAccess
- DigitalCertificate
- CourseMaterials
GetCourseInformation
EarnCareerCertificate